The below graph shows the average detached house price in the Preston local authority area over time, sourced from the HPI. The two 75 CROMWELL ROAD sales from October 1997 and December 2011 have been plotted on the graph. A line has been extrapolated to show what the value of the property might have been over time, following each sale, had it maintained the same margin above or below the HPI (as a percentage). For example, the October 1997 sale was for 17% above the HPI. So the extrapolation line tracks at 17% above the HPI over time, until the December 2011 sale, where it falls to 1% below the HPI. The line then continues to track at 1% below the HPI.
